WebIPX1 means the product can resist water that drips vertically onto it, while IPX2 means it can resist water that hits the product at a 15° angle or less. IPX3 indicates the product … WebFeb 26, 2024 · IPX2 rating is very similar to IPX1. The difference is that a device is tilted at a 15° angle, and the test is done in 4 different positions. The test duration time is 10min (2.5min per position). The amount of water is somewhat higher than for the IPX1 rating – 3mm rainfall instead of 1mm rainfall. IPX2 Test.
